If you fancy learning the skills and techniques of writing and sharing your work with others this course in Tonbridge could be for you. It aims to help you develop your writing in a way which suits your motivations and interests. , Each week we will take a theme or a technique and work on it with a view to extending your range and honing your skills. You will be asked to write a short piece at home each week for sharing the following week., The course is not designed around any specific genre. Its purpose is to broaden the mind about writing and to set ideas running. It will help you to grow in confidence and will allow you to meet like-minded people. , At the end of the course you will:, * be able to demonstrate understanding of several writing techniques, * have compiled an anthology of your own work, * be confident to read a piece of your work to others The courset will suit beginners and aspiring writers who wish to expand their depth and range of writing.
